Each spokeshave that I make starts as a select, dimensioned blank of hardwood. Standard wood offerings for the shave models are listed on the order form. Substitutions may be made on these based on availability.Please inquire about an upgrade to a figured or an exotic wood species.

The modern spokeshave blades that I use are made to my specifications from O-1 high carbon steel by Hock Tools. These blades are sometimes referred to as cutters and the terms can be used inter- changeably. What makes these blades "modern" and contrasts them to the original spokeshave blades is that they are fabricated from plate steel, hardened, then outfitted with threaded tangs (posts). Each of these blades is identical, allowing replacements to "drop in" perfectly.

 

Original spokeshave blades had square, friction fit tangs which appear to have been forged on a swedge block.The swedge blocks produced blades of uniform sizes, but they were all slightly different from each other. The differences were enough that shave makers needed to mark the blades and bodies with Roman Numerals to keep them matched. You will find these marks on the tang and throat areas of an original shave.

Cutting depth adjustments on Dave's Shaves are made via screw jacks. Earlier DS versions had these screws located under the blade. Current versions use a Top-Side accessible adjusting screw (right). For either version, once a depth is established, it is indexed and there is no need for further adjustments. By setting one side of the cutter higher than the other ("cocking" the cutter), the spokeshave is able to handle a range of shaving tasks without having to re- adjust the cutter each time. Shaving thickness is varied by a simple lateral movement of the spokeshave relative to the workpiece. When the blade is removed for sharpening, it will return exactly to its previous setting. No need to readjust and hunt for that sweet setting. This feature is standard on all Dave's Shaves.

Body profiles are cut out prior to shaping. If specified, a brass wearplate is installed. Brass wearplates are standard on flatsole shaves and optional on compass shaves. Refining the throat and fitting the mouth opening is done by hand on every shave. The final step is shaping the body and finishing. Each of these bench-made shaves is sharpened and tested before it leaves the shop. These fine wooden spokeshaves are used internationally by both professional and recreational woodworkers.
